Mellanox Technologies MIS5022Q-1BRR User Manual page 30

8-port qsfp 40gb/s infiniband switch
Hide thumbs Also See for MIS5022Q-1BRR:
Table of Contents

Advertisement

Rev 1.2
(part of mft package). Other tools like flint can also be useful.
5.5.1.1
Instructions for Reprogramming Over the InfiniBand Network
To update an InfiniScale IV switch device having a specific GUID (for example,
0x00000006660abcd0) or LID, the following are the recommended steps to update the device
firmware.
1.
Make sure all subnet ports are in the active state. One way to check this is to run opensm, the
Subnet Manager.
[root@mymach]> /etc/init.d/opensmd start
opensm start
2.
Make sure the local ports are active by running 'ibv_devinfo'.
3.
Obtain the device LID.
1. Use the "mst ib add" command:
The "mst ib add" runs the ibdiagnet/ibdiscover tool to discover the InfiniBand fabric and then lists the discovered
IB nodes as an mst device under /dev/mst/ directory. These devices can be used for access by other MFT tools.
[root@mymach]> mst ib add
-I- Discovering the fabric - Running: ibdiagnet -skip all
-I- Added 10 in-band devices
2. List the discovered mst inband devices run "mst status".
[root@mymach]> mst status
MST modules:
------------
MST PCI module loaded
MST PCI configuration module loaded
...
Inband devices:
-------------------
/dev/mst/CA_MT25418_sw005_HCA-1_lid-0x0001
/dev/mst/SW_MT47396_lid-0x0011
/dev/mst/SW_MT48438_lid-0x0003
Identify the switch you want to update according to its description or its LID.
in the examples below we will use
Query the switch to determine the current FW version:
[root@mymach]> flint -d /dev/mst/SW_MT48438_lid-0x0003 q
Image type:
FW Version:
Device ID:
Chip Revision:
Description:
GUIDs:
Board ID:
VSD:
PSID:
30
Mellanox Technologies
[ OK ]
SW_MT48438_lid-0x0003 as our target switch.
FS2
7.3.0
48438
A0
Node
Sys image
0002c902004177d8 0002c902004177db
n/a (MT_0D00110012)
n/a
MT_0D00110012
Installation

Hide quick links:

Advertisement

Table of Contents
loading

Table of Contents